Meaning of feats

The primary meaning of the word "feats" refers to an achievement that requires great skill, strength, or courage.

Etymology of feats

The word "feats" originated from the Old French word "fait," meaning "deed" or "act," which is derived from the Latin word "factum," meaning "something done" or "deed"
Historically, the word "feats" has been used to describe notable achievements, especially those that demonstrate exceptional skill, strength, or courage
